Thanjavur Air Force Station (IATA: TJV, ICAO: VOTJ)[1] of the Indian Air Force (IAF) is located in Thanjavur (also known as Tanjore) in Tamil Nadu, India. It is home to a squadron of the IAF’s Sukhoi Su-30 MKI supermaneuverable fighter aircraft – the first IAF fighter squadron in Tamil Nadu.

Facilities
The airport is situated at an elevation of 253 feet (77 m) above mean sea level. It has two runways with concrete surfaces: 07/25 measuring 5,680 by 150 feet (1,731 m × 46 m) and 14/32 measuring 4,757 by 150 feet (1,450 m × 46 m).[1] Recent aerial photography only shows extension of Runway 07/25 to 9000 feet with parallel taxiway and aprons under construction.
